Detroit Lions vs. New Orleans Nail-Biter
This game started out better than ever for the Lions. The team was 21-0 in the first quarter. But, the Saints fought back, coming on strong in the second half. It was a bit messy, but the Lions found a way to stop that Saints comeback for the 33-28 win. With six minutes left on the clock, the Saints got the ball back and looked like they were poised to lead. But, Jameis Winston was unable to pull off a touchdown, so the Saints were forced to punt.
With three minutes left, Detroit was able to run the clock down and snag the victory. Still, the Saints outscored the Lions 21-9 in the second half, so that's troubling. But, hey, a win is a win.
